Completion
bonuses: Successfully complete the game to unlock the Separate Ways and
Mercenaries-mini-games; the Professional difficulty setting; the Leon's
Raccoon City Police Department costume, Ashley's pop star costume, and Ada's
black costume; the Mathilda handgun and Infinite Rocket Launcher for
purchase (for 1 million Pesetas), and the Tactical Vest (for 60,000
Pesetas); and an alternate title screen.
After completing the game for
the first time, you can begin a new game. Start a new game, press Start,
and select "Load Game". Select the file that is marked
"Clear". Once you choose that file, you will be taken to a menu
where you can buy the Matilda Handgun or the Infinite Rocket Launcher. Once
you start the game, all of your items from your previous game will be in
your item box.
Successfully complete the
Separate Ways mini-game to unlock Ashley's knight costume and Leon's
gangster costume.

Mercenaries
mini-game: Bonus characters: Achieve a four star rank in the following areas to unlock the
corresponding character in the Mercenaries mini-game.
Ada Wong: Pueblo
Albert Wesker: Waterworld
Hunk: Island Commando Base
Jack Krauser: Castle

Crowd control with the TMP: Shoot out the legs of everyone, then unload on their heads while
they are lying on their faces.
Hint:
Saving ammunition with the TMP: Do not hold X . Just keep tapping it.
Hint:
Recommended handguns: In terms of power, the Red 9 is the most powerful handgun. It has
about power 6 or 8 when you get the exclusive upgrade for it. It has decent
speed, and good capacity (20 rounds full upgrade). The Punisher is good for
crowd control because of the penetrating rounds, but otherwise use the Red
9. The normal 9mm Handgun in the beginning is average, although it is best
with headshots because the exclusive upgrade raises the critical headshot
ratio. The Blacktail has no obvious weaknesses or strengths, and is a very
versatile gun. The best handgun is the Red 9. Its power, speed, and lots of
ammunition make it a very good choice. Fully upgraded, the Red 9 has about
the power of the shotgun in every round.

Hint:
Selling items: If you plan to sell two or more herbs or other items that can be
combined, combine them first and do not sell them separately. This will
result in a small boost in the total selling price when compared to what it
would have been if you sold them separately.
